  18. Hadoop Evolution – Map Explained! • How did it all start- huge data on the web! • Nutch built to crawl this web data • Huge data had to be saved- HDFS was born! • How to use this data? Map reduce framework built for coding and running analytics – java, any language-streaming (Hadoop streaming) • How to get in unstructured data – Web logs, Click streams, Apache logs, Server logs  – fuse,webdav, chukwa, flume, Scribe • Hiho and sqoop for loading data into HDFS – RDBMS can join the Hadoop band wagon!

  19. Continued • High level interfaces required over low level map reduce programming– Pig, Hive, Jaql • BI tools with advanced UI reporting- drilldown etc- Intellicus • Workflow tools over Map-Reduce processes and High level languages: Oozie • Monitor and manage hadoop, run jobs/hive, view HDFS – high level view- Hue, karmasphere, eclipse plugin, cacti, ganglia • Support frameworks- Avro (Serialization), Zookeeper (Coordination) • More High level interfaces/uses- Mahout, Elastic map Reduce • OLTP- also possible – Hbase

HADOOP: 30,000 FEET VIEW • Distribute data initially • Let processors / nodes work on local data • Minimize data transfer over network • Replicate data multiple times for increased availability • Write applications at a high level • Programmers should not have to worry about network programming, temporal dependencies, low level infrastructure, etc • Minimize talking between nodes (share-nothing)
